    Thanks again Kay. Just found out we need to postpone our trip till next year..... Will any new QS / TS restaurants open in the new Fantasyland after the expansion? Plan to reschedule our trip for the 2nd week of May- any advise on crowd/weather? Thanks!

    Hi Jessica...sorry for the delay in getting back to you. Weekend travel and no computer!

    Since you will be postponing your Disney trip until next year it simply means you will have more time to plan and more will be new and open for your visit. The new Fantasyland continues to excite us all and each part that opens has been fabulous! The two new dining options planned are Be Our Guest restaurant and Gaston's Tavern. Specifics are not yet complete and have changed from time to time but right now both are scheduled to open this holiday season. That can mean anywhere from mid November through the holiday season in December.  Be Our Guest restaurant likely will be quick service during the day with table service/reservations for the evening dinner meal. We do not know when this opportunity will go on line for reservations. Gaston's Tavern will be quick service if all continues as planned. Nothing is written in stone until the opening of each but that is what I would suggest you consider when planning for the trip.

    The second week of May would be a great time for a visit. The spring break crowds have departed and although you will find some school groups the parks are easy to navigate and lines are not at their longest.  Weather wise it will be warm as the summer heat starts to make its way but it is still bearable for the most part.  The rainy season also is days away and we have traveled there at this time and not seen one shower and then another time had a monsoon. But even rain never dampened our fun and just added some funny memories to our Disney book! Coming early in May should find you with mostly dry days and temps ranging from about 66-88 degrees.
